Brick Hardscaping in Burlington, VT
Brick hardscaping services include the installation, repair, and customization of brick features that enhance the functionality and visual appeal of outdoor spaces. Common projects involve building patios, walkways, retaining walls, garden borders, and fire pits, all designed to add durability and style to residential properties. Homeowners often seek these services to create inviting outdoor living areas, improve landscape structure, or restore existing brick features that have become damaged over time.
Before requesting brick hardscaping work, property owners should consider factors such as the desired design style, the intended use of the space, and the overall layout of the yard. It’s helpful to understand the types of brick materials available, as well as any maintenance requirements or local regulations that might influence the project. Clear communication about project goals and budget expectations can ensure the final result aligns with the property's aesthetic and functional needs.

Common Brick Hardscaping Jobs
Brick patios - designed to enhance outdoor living spaces with durable, classic brick patterns.
Retaining walls - built to prevent soil erosion and add structure to landscaping features.
Walkways and paths - crafted to provide safe, attractive routes through gardens and yards.
Fire pits and seating areas - created to establish inviting outdoor gathering spots.
Brick edging - used to define garden beds and create clean, organized landscape borders.
Custom brick features - tailored to add unique character and style to outdoor property designs.
Brick Hardscaping Questions
What types of projects are common with brick hardscaping? Brick hardscaping is often used for patios, walkways, retaining walls, and garden borders to enhance outdoor spaces.
How durable is brick for outdoor hardscaping? Brick is a durable material that withstands weather conditions and heavy use, making it suitable for long-lasting outdoor features.
Are brick hardscaping designs customizable? Yes, brick patterns, colors, and layouts can be customized to complement different property styles and personal preferences.
What should property owners consider before installing brick hardscaping? It's important to plan for proper drainage, foundation stability, and alignment to ensure a solid and attractive installation.
